THE HON'BLE SRI JUSTICE P.NAVEEN RAO WRIT PETITION No.8065 of 2017 ORDER :
Heard.
2.
Petitioner claims that she was appointed as District Project Manager and allotted to Minorities Finance Corporation on 19.09.2012 and posted to Kurnool. This appointment was against one of the posts sanctioned vide G.O.Ms.No.63 PR&RI (RDI) Dept. dated 13.03.2013. Later she was transferred to Hyderabad and her tenure was renewed from time to time, which is now extended up to March, 2017 under Shadi Mubarak Scheme. A representation was made on 03.08.2016 to grant various reliefs as prayed in the representation.
Alleging that there is no action on the representation and petitioner is also not being paid salary, this writ petition is filed.
3.
When the matter is taken up, learned counsel for the petitioner submits that petitioner would be satisfied at this stage, if a direction is issued to the competent authority to pass orders on the representation submitted by the petitioner on 03.08.2016 addressed to the Hon'ble Chief Minister of Telangana State. 4.
However, it is seen that the said representation is not marked to the Principal Secretary, Minority Welfare Department. Petitioner is directed to submit a copy of the said representation within one week from the date of receipt of copy of this order. As and when such representation is received, the Principal Secretary shall pass orders on consideration of the claim made by the
petitioner in the said representation and if the petitioner has worked and no salary was paid as claimed, he shall also ensure that salary payable to the petitioner for the period of work rendered also be paid. A decision to this effect and issue of payment of salary should be taken and communicated to the petitioner, as expeditiously as possible, preferably within a period of six (6) weeks from the date of receipt of copy of the representation dated 03.08.2016 addressed to the Hon'ble The Chief Minister. There shall be no order as to costs.
Miscellaneous petitions, if any, pending in this writ petition shall stand closed.
